我的困境:我总是希望标记上次审核的提交,以便我始终可以指定差异。 我让我的代码只在一定时间后才能进行审核。我怎么能记得我上次审查代码的时间?
我的想法是始终标记:“已审核”上次审核的提交。但是,我更愿意有机会使用此标记提交。无需始终删除标签。 +我想记住我有哪些差异进行审核。
因此,如果我可以使用相同的“标记”标记多个提交,那将是最好的。不幸的是,标签就像DOM中的“ID”。我更喜欢DOM中的“类”。有类似的东西吗?
答案 0 :(得分:7)
您可以根据当前日期/时间生成代码:
$ git tag review-$(date +"%Y-%m-%d_%H-%M-%S")
这会生成如下标记:
$ git tag -l
review-2015-04-30_17-20-03
您也可以将其定义为git别名:
$ git config alias.tag-review '!git tag review-$(date +"%Y-%m-%d_%H-%M-%S")'
现在使用
$ git tag-review
答案 1 :(得分:7)
您可能需要查看git notes
。